So I thought we would do a week of podcasts giving advice and tips to the new graduates coming into the design business. One of my employees: Kim is our special guest today. She has been out of school for 9 years now and has been working at “Window Works” for 8 years. She is going to share some of her personal experiences from school to job.
Kim shares with us:
- Dealing with one project a semester taught time management and how to deal with deadlines
- One presentation a year in college
- Don’t underestimate the projects
- Look to create teamwork
- Internships are important ~ start internships as soon as possible to build up resume and get as much experience as you can
- First intern experience was a “what not to do” experience
- Organization and having a system in place is important
- Going from intern to job ~attention to detail very important
- Expect high expectations~ be prepared to deal with everyday issues
- Figure out how to deal with what has been given to you
- Bring good work ethic
- Pay your dues then you will be able to do the bigger, important jobs
- Be in the industry even if it’s not a design assistant
- See how other businesses are run
- Get the tools to run a business before you start your own firm
